#d06c77 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d06c77 is composed of 81.6% red, 42.4%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.1% magenta, 42.8%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 353.4 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 62%. #d06c77 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d8ee with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

● #d06c77 color description : Slightly desaturated red.
The hexadecimal color #d06c77 has RGB values of R:208, G:108,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.43,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13659255.
